Job description

Description

*This position qualifies for our UNC Health Wayne Incentive Program, which includes up to $20,000 commitment incentive.

The Medical Technologist performs a wide variety of complex critical tests and analyses in the areas of Blood Banking, Clinical Chemistry, Coagulation, Hematology, Immunology, Microbiology and Parasitology which provide clinical information for the diagnosis, treatment and prevention of diseases. Responsible for overall quality, efficiency, and safety in the performance of assigned technical duties.

Responsibilities
  • 1. Performs tests on patient samples, completing complex critical analyses following written protocol.
  • 2. Performs and analyzes quality control procedures.
  • 3. Troubleshoots all procedures in the areas assigned.
  • 4. Operates all instruments in the areas assigned.
  • 5. Performs start-up reagent loading and maintenance as required on various instrumentation.
  • 6. Verifies and documents test results using EPIC or appropriate laboratory system.
  • 7. Confirms abnormal results and calls "critical values" to appropriate teammates.
  • 8. Operates HIS and LIS technology proficiently.
  • 9. Maintains work area in a clean and sanitary condition.
  • 10. Assists in the training of new employees and students.
  • 11. Informs supervisors of shortages of supplies or consumables.
  • 12. Assists in writing procedures for the section.
  • 13. Uses appropriate interaction with and provides recommended or required services to all patients. Possesses a basic understanding regarding the needs of neonatal, pediatric, adolescent and geriatric patients and the cultural needs of all patients.
  • 14. May be assigned as the Technologist in charge in the absence of the Director or Lead Technologist.
  • 15. Completes continuing education and in-service programs to meet regulatory and job requirements.
  • 16. Actively participates in staff meetings.
  • 17. Participates in performance improvement activities.
  • 18. Presents and promotes a professional demeanor at all times, establishes high standards of customer service, supports responsibility, pride, and teamwork, remains calm under pressure, and offers reasonable solutions for problems.
  • 19. Maintains a safe environment for self and teammates. Applies knowledge of the principles of universal precautions, routinely and consistently makes use of these principles. Also knowledgeable of appropriate use of personal protective equipment and infection control barriers and devices.

Other Information
Education
  • *Bachelor's degree in related discipline (Medical Technology, Laboratory, Chemical or Biological Science) required.
Licensure/ Certification
  • *Certification from ASCP preferred.
Experience
  • *One year in an acute hospital setting preferred.
Knowledge, Skills and Abilities
  • *Knowledge of the materials, procedures and instrumentation used in the section.
  • *Good analytical skills and the ability to apply the theories and techniques of clinical laboratory science (including evaluation of quality control data) to produce reliable test results which aid the clinician in diagnosis and treatment.
  • *Ability to read, write and communicate effectively in English.
  • *Proficient with LIS, HIS, EPIC and MS Office. Able to learn new software rapidly.
  • *Ability to stand and work on uncarpeted floors for duration or significant portion of shift.
